Bargain hunters who are looking for discounted Christmas items and gift recipients who wants to exchange their gifts for something that better fits their personality makes the day after Christmas a one busy day.If you decided to brave the the shopping malls today, how was it? A lot of headache but definitely a lot of bargains. For those people who are looking for some great deals like tv deals today is the best time to do your shopping. However, if you are returning items I suggest you skip the return aisle. It's better to save it the other day in order to save yourself from headache. However, there is an exemption to that. If you are exchanging items for a different size or style there's a possibility that the stock might run out quickly. However, if it's something that you will be changing totally then the next day is definitely your best choice.
After Christmas is also a great way to stock on gifts or buy in advance. Just make sure that you have a specific purpose for everything you buy. When buying things, make sure you have a particular person to give it to. Or that you really wanted and needed it, because the only reason you are buying it is because its on sale, then your money is not really worth it and it might just ends up being forgotten in your drawer until its out of fashion.
